Description
No. 75 on Main Street is an estate cottage built in 1850, with a rear extension added in the late 19th century. The cottage is constructed from coursed limestone rubble with ashlar dressings and features a decorative fish-scale and plain tiled roof, topped with fleur de lys ridge tiles. The gables are raised and have stone coping, moulded kneelers, and obelisk finials. A single quadruple tunnel ridge stack with a square base and common moulded cornice is present.
The building has a T-plan layout and is two stories tall with a three-bay front that includes a plinth. The central entrance features a half-glazed panelled door. To the left of the door is a two-light window, and to the right is a canted bay with a two-light window flanked by single fixed lights, all beneath a hipped ashlar roof. The gabled right-hand bay has a first-floor two-light window, above which is a shield-shaped datestone from 1850 set in a moulded surround with the initials TT.
All windows are designed with chamfered rectangular surrounds and slender ovolo moulded mullions. The windows themselves are cast iron lattice casements adorned with narrow stained glass borders. To the right, a gabled porch contains a half-glazed door set in a deeply moulded ashlar surround. Above the door is a datestone shaped like a ribbon inscribed with the year 1850, and above that is a square panel featuring a shield with a cusped surround.
